从技术上来说,李纳斯•托瓦兹开发的 Linux 只是一个内核。内核指的是一个提供设备驱动、文件系统、进程管理、网络通信等功能的系统软件,内核并不是一套完整的操作系统,它只是操作系统的核心。一些组织或厂商将 Linux 内核与各种软件和文档包装起来,并提供系统安装界面和系统配置、设定与管理工具,就构成了 Linux 的发行版本。
在 Linux 内核的发展过程中,各种 Linux 发行版本起了巨大的作用,正是它们推动了 Linux 的应用,从而让更多的人开始关注 Linux。
Linux 的各个发行版本使用的是同一个 Linux 内核,因此在内核层不存在什么兼容性问题,每个版本有不一样的感觉,只是在发行版本的最外层(由发行商整合开发的应用)才有所体现。
Linux系统,主要分为Redhat系和Debian系,这两个类别几乎涵盖了绝大部分常用Linux系统。arch系属于极客版的,普通人根本受不了。而SUSE Linux因为是德国人做的,所以用户群在欧洲比较多。现在也采用了不少Red Hat Linux的特质,比如使用RPM软件管理包方式。
Red Hat(红帽公司)创建于 1993 年,是目前世界上资深的 Linux 厂商,也是最获认可的 Linux 品牌。公司的产品主要包括 RHEL(Red Hat Enterprise Linux,收费版本)和 CentOS(RHEL 的社区克隆版本,免费版本)、Fedora Core(由 Red Hat 桌面版发展而来,免费版本)。用于开发的,大多使用Redhat系,其中Centos系统是很多企业服务器使用的系统。是基于 Red Hat Enterprise Linux 源代码重新编译、去除 Red Hat 商标的产物,各种操作使用和付费版本没有区别,且完全免费。缺点是不向用户提供技术支持,也不负任何商业责任,有实力的公司可以选择付费版本。
华为内部使用的欧拉系统就是centos的衍生,然后华为就把这个欧拉系统开源了,就成了开源欧拉系统,要不然开源欧拉系统竟然能兼容centos的软件管理包RPM格式,就是它与centos有这层关系,然而也产生一个疑问,开源欧拉系统有资格说自己是独立系统吗,毕竟软件管理包格式不独立。
Ubuntu 基于知名的 Debian Linux 发展而来,界面友好,容易上手,对硬件的支持非常全面,是目前最适合做桌面系统的 Linux 发行版本,而且 Ubuntu 的所有发行版本都免费提供。优麒麟就是基于Ubuntu系统衍生的,所以这家伙运行速度那么慢呢,套了好几层壳啊。
mint也是基于Ubuntu衍生的,可人家各方面就是比优麒麟强,所以你说国产厂商拿着补贴的钱都干吗去了。